**Action item (P1, owner: release team).** The Glyphwell outage traced to a third-party font CDN going dark mid-release. Vendor all display fonts into the Brindlecore repo, pin checksums, and strip remote font fetches from the build. Target: next minor release. Steps and checklist are on the internal page below.

dashboard of hadug-bahif = https://grafana.paliqworks.corp/view/display/job/41c137a73b0b

### Known issue: Thumbview cache leak

Support should be aware that Thumbview 3.2 ships with a memory leak in its image cache: evicted thumbnails keep a live reference through the preview layer, so long sessions balloon RAM. The hotfix build resolves this; advise customers to upgrade rather than restart as a workaround. To push the hotfix through the Larkspur update channel, the build must be signed. The current deploy key is below.

deploy key for yadup-badug: bky6_rLH3qD

Hi, welcome to on-call for Crumbline. Heads up on the order-cutoff rule: bakery orders lock at 14:00 local time, enforced by the `cutoff-guard` job. If it misfires, orders silently queue overnight and the morning bake list is wrong. Check the job log first, never the database directly. The override procedure is documented on this internal page:

wiki page, kahog-hahig: https://vault.zemvargrid.internal/display/deploy/repo/settings/merge_requests/job/settings/6f3b933774dbc5320a4daa18

Subject: Cold storage archival — Brindlevault cycle 12

Team, the quarterly archival of Brindlevault cold storage buckets begins Thursday. All buckets tagged "frost" will move to the Permafrost tier; reads will slow to minutes, so flag any release artifacts you still need hot by Wednesday noon. Checksums are verified twice — once pre-move, once post-settle — and any mismatch halts the batch automatically. Restore requests after the move go through the standard thaw queue. Please record the archival run against the token below.

pipeline stamp: htk4_66df